Leo Berto asked in SportsFootball (American) · 1 month ago

Sad News: Larry Wilson The St. Louis (Arizona) Cardinals Icon Sadly Passed Away This 2020?

Let's Ask Cu Tie On Larry Wilson 

1 Answer

  Cu Tie
    Lv 7
    1 month ago
    Favourite answer

    Larry Wilson was a great football player. It's unfortunate that his passing will get very little coverage due to the passing of Supreme Court Justice Ruth Bader Ginsburg.

